On Sun September 2 2012 08:45:45 Sakari Ailus wrote:
> Remove experimantal tag from the following API elements:
>
> V4L2_BUF_TYPE_VIDEO_OUTPUT_OVERLAY buffer type.
> V4L2_CAP_VIDEO_OUTPUT_OVERLAY capability flag.
> VIDIOC_ENUM_FRAMESIZES IOCTL.
> VIDIOC_G_ENC_INDEX IOCTL.
> VIDIOC_ENCODER_CMD and VIDIOC_TRY_ENCODER_CMD IOCTLs.
> VIDIOC_DECODER_CMD and VIDIOC_TRY_DECODER_CMD IOCTLs.
>
> Signed-off-by: Sakari Ailus <[email protected]>
Thanks! I'm adding this to my new api branch that will contain more patches
relating to the API ambiguities topic from the workshop.
Regards,
Hans
> ---
> VIDIOC_ENUM_FRAMEINTERVALS is already no longer experimental.
